Bosman move for Dan Gosling
Newcastle have captured the signing of promosing English midfielder Dan Gosling, on a four year contract. The 20 year-old was out of contract, after failing to sign a new deal for Everton.
Gosling told the club's official website: "It's a brilliant move for me. Now that the deal is done I just can't wait to get started.
The promosing player had shown signs of ability, notably his extra time FA Cup goal, to knock out rivals Liverpool.
Gosling added: "The gaffer Chris Hughton and all of the lads have been great with me and made me feel really welcome since I arrived and hopefully I can repay the faith that they've shown in me."
Manager Chris Hughton seemed pleased with his latest signing, as he looks to build a team worthy of suviving in the Premier League.
"We're delighted to have signed Dan. He's the right age and the profile that he has is what makes it such an appealing capture for us.
